LOTRO Auction House Guide:
Selling Class Quest Items to Make Gold!





This section of the LOTRO auction house guide will help you make the most gold you can from selling those old class quest items from the level 50 class quests. Remember those? Things like bubbling droplets, splintered warg claws...



Most of the items aren't worth the time to gather and sell, but there are a few that can rack up some serious gold for your stash ;)

In this guide I will cover the do's and don'ts of actually posting class quest items up for auction as well as the best items to sell, like:


     • Rune of Winged Dominance
     • Putrid Slime of Helchgam
     • Crimson Gorthorog Horn



Do's and Don'ts of Posting Class Quest Items
There aren't usually many players selling these items. You'll want to check the LOTRO auction house for the item you want to sell first. If there are tons of people selling it then you may want to hold out for a bit. DO NOT get into the habit of undercutting just to sell your item fast. This is a great way to screw yourself by driving prices down. Just be patient. Wait until the prices are at a decent level before posting.

Rune of Winged Dominance
This item has always been the highest selling of the three listed. I'm not sure why, it's actually the easiest to get, but you do have to have the keys to make it easy. It drops from the morroval boss Mormoz in the castle of Carn Dum. You can get this item in about 30 minutes with a good group. If you're a duel boxer or multi-boxer then you can farm this at will once you're level 65. Prices usually range between 8 and 15 gold. In the old days it would go for 25 gold... but that won't happen now with the ability to barter for it with skirmish marks. I would shoot for around 10 gold depending on your server.

Remember, even if you are a solo type player you can make good money off of these. Run skirmishes and trade your marks for a rune of winged dominance. Post it and get your gold. If you have a group of friends or kin mates you can quickly farm this and split the gold. Either way it's probably the easiest gold maker for your time.


Putrid Slime of Helchgam
This item drops from the boss Helchgam in the sewers of Carn Dum. It's a little more difficult to get, but at level 65 is a breeze. Again, you can also trade skirmish marks for it and then sell. This item seems to sell a little lower, 6 to 12 gold. I would aim for at least 8 gold myself. Anything less isn't worth it in my opinion.


Crimson Gorthorog Horn
This item is actually the biggest pain in the butt to get. You have to fight through the troll area in Carn Dum and defeat the troll boss Barashal. It's not really that difficult at level 65, but takes a while to get it. It's rare that many people post one, so it usually sells around 8 to 12 gold.


There are many class quest items to sell. Most of the others don't usually sell for more than a gold or two. If you find yourself with some you don't need, though, check the auction house. Even selling a few for a gold here and there can add up!
